Maximizing natural light in finished basements can make the space feel larger, more inviting, and more functional. Proper planning and design choices can significantly improve the brightness and ambiance of basement areas.
Use of Windows and Skylights
Installing or enlarging windows is one of the most effective ways to increase natural light. Consider adding egress windows for safety and light. Skylights are another option, especially in areas where wall space for windows is limited.
Light-Reflecting Colors and Surfaces
Choosing light-colored paint for walls and ceilings helps reflect natural light throughout the space. Using glossy or semi-gloss finishes on surfaces can also enhance brightness by bouncing light around the room.
Strategic Placement of Fixtures and Mirrors
Positioning mirrors opposite windows maximizes the reflection of natural light. Additionally, using minimal window coverings or choosing sheer curtains allows more light to enter.
Additional Tips
- Keep windows unobstructed by furniture or heavy drapes.
- Use glass doors or partitions to allow light flow between rooms.
- Consider installing light tubes in areas with limited window space.
